Coach's Corner (Championship Meet Edition)  Updated 1/22/12

Please read carefully….Our mid-season meets have been remarkable, and we are heading into our championship season. Here is a re-cap of what to expect in the next few weeks.

 

All swimmers are required to participate in the championship meets for which they are eligible. Every swimmer is eligible for at least two meets regardless of age or ability. This requirement must be fulfilled this season in order for a swimmer to be invited, and guaranteed a spot, on the team next season.

 

 Our first championship meet is Clusters. (February 11-12 ) The entire team swims in this meet, one session per age group. We host this meet so we expect that every parent is volunteering to help put on a great event. Eight and under swimmers may select their events. Swimmers 9 and up may select theirs as well but they should select the events where they have the best chance to get a state time and avoid those in which they have already qualified. Time Trials will be offered after every session of the meet and all 9-12 swimmers should do at least on time trial in an event that is not offered in the meet (100s and 200s of stroke, 200 and 400 IM or the 500 free.)

 

The second championship meet is the YMCA Eight and Under State Championships/ District Meet. (February 18-19) All eight and unders swim in the State Championships and this represents the end of the season for the eight and unders unless they have qualified to swim in the 9 and up YMCA State Meet. Currently, we have two young ladies who have done so. The District Meet is for any swimmer who has not yet qualified for the YMCA State Meet. If they qualify for the State Meet at this meet they continue on to the State Meet. Otherwise this marks the end of their season.

 

Next, we go onto YMCA State Meet at Jenison (February 25-26) This is required of all qualifiers except high school boys. Each age group swims one session. There will be time trials offered at this meet and I encourage all 9-12 swimmers to participate in at least one in an event that is not offered in the meet.

 

The US 12 and Under State Meet (March 9, 10, 11) is next. All qualifiers must attend. This is a three –day meet. We may invite a few non-qualifiers to attend in the 9-10 girls and 11-12 girls to swim in relays if we do not have at least eight individual qualifiers by that time. (This is a US Meet where swimmers swim their actual age, some of our finest swimmers have “aged-up.”) In the event that a swimmer has qualified in more than six events that they enter all of them and we will look at the psych sheets at the meet and determine which six they will actually swim.

 

The YMCA Zone Meet (March 16,17,18) in Canton, Ohio. All qualifiers attend

 

The YMCA National Meet (April 2-6) in Greensboro, North Carolina. We expect all qualifiers to attend.

 

There is one other meet that comes up during this period and that is the Junior Olympics Meet March 2-4. This is the “last-chance “ meet for swimmers to get Q1 (or AA) times to qualify for the US Twelve and Under Meet.  Only swimmers with a legitimate chance of qualifying should enter this meet. Depending on the entry, there may not be a coach at this meet.

 

I hope this is helpful. If you have any questions, please ask a coach.
